April 12th-16th, 2023 Azalea Festival: Wilmington, NC

The North Carolina Azalea Festival has been throwing the best party in the south for over 60 years!
The Azalea Festival has several events that cover a period of five days. Events include street fairs, concerts, coin shows, boxing matches, art shows, a parade, a circus, and tours of homes and gardens. The main event of the festival is the garden tour that highlights the Wilmington area’s most beautiful gardens.
The Azalea Festival began in 1948 as an idea of Dr. W. Houston Moore, M.D. Dr. Moore held a meeting in Wilmington’s Chamber of Commerce with leading civil club representatives to discuss and begin planning for the first Azalea Festival. The festival would take place in April 1948 and would serve the purpose of showcasing the beauty of the local gardens such as Airlie Gardens, Orton Gardens, and Greenfield Gardens. The first sidewalk show was also held in 1953 and has continued as a tradition since. For more information, check out their website at http://www.ncazaleafestival.org/

July 4th, 2023 Celebrate the Fourth of July at the Old Bridge: Sunset Beach, NC
Start the holiday right with a parade over the Old Bridge! Beginning at 9:00 a.m. members of the Old Bridge Preservation Society have planned fun and festivities for visitors and residents of Sunset Beach. With patriotic music playing and flags waving at the Old Bridge Museum, 109 Shoreline Drive W, Sunset Beach, there are a number of activities planned that are kid-tested and approved. Event's include a Children's parade over the Old Bridge, games and activities, and free refreshments.
This event is weather dependent, so for the latest information please visit the Old Bridge Preservation Society website at oldbridgepreservationsociety.org or call 910-363-6585.
